Kosovo’s acting President Albulena Haxhiu met with Admiral George Wikoff, Commander of NATO’s Allied Joint Force Command Naples, with whom she discussed the security situation in the country, cooperation with KFOR and coordination with NATO.

During the meeting, Haxhiu said in a Facebook post that Kosovo’s membership in NATO remains the country’s strategic goal.

“I thanked Admiral Wikoff for his engagement, as well as for KFOR’s service in maintaining security and freedom of movement for all citizens of Kosovo. I stressed that Kosovo’s Euro-Atlantic orientation is irreversible and that NATO membership remains our strategic goal,” she wrote on the social network.

Wikoff also met with acting Prime Minister Albin Kurti.

“Following our first meeting in January, I had the honour of welcoming US Admiral George M. Wikoff once again to the Prime Minister’s Office. He is the Commander of NATO’s Allied Joint Force Command Naples in Italy and was accompanied by KFOR Commander Major General Özkan Ulutaş. We are grateful for NATO’s commitment to a peaceful and secure environment for all citizens and communities, as well as its continued contribution to lasting peace and long-term stability in our Republic and throughout the Western Balkans. With Admiral Wikoff, we discussed the security situation and cooperation between our institutions and NATO,” Kurti wrote on Facebook, KosovaPress reports.
